Aster is a next-generation decentralized exchange combining Perpetual and Spot trading in one on-chain platform. It supports advanced features like stock perpetuals and grid trading across multiple chains, while enabling asBNB and USDF as collateral for superior capital efficiency. Built on Aster Chain and backed by YZi Labs, Aster powers fast, flexible, and community-first DeFi with the ASTER token driving governance and rewards.

The voting power increases with the duration of the lock and resets each season to maintain fairness. veBR holders are responsible for making decisions regarding protocol parameters, incentives, and liquidity allocation. Over time, governance responsibilities are shifting from the Bedrock team to the community.
